As part of an international ANR project involving the University of Vienna (Austria) and the University of Montpellier, the LICSEN team at CEA Paris-Saclay (IRAMIS Institute, NIMBE UMR-3685) is seeking a postdoctoral researcher for a 18-month position.
The position focuses on the synthesis of organic/organometallic molecules (molecular magnets and chromophores) and their encapsulation in carbon nanotubes (CNT) or boron nitride nanotubes (BNNT) for applications in optics and magnetism. The successful candidate will be involved in the following activities:
- Synthesis of lanthanide-based “double-decker” molecular magnets (TbPc₂, DyPc₂), as well as organic chromophores, and characterization of the compounds using standard techniques (NMR, mass spectrometry, UV-Visible-NIR absorption spectroscopy, and FT-IR).
- Purification and dispersion of nanotubes (carbon or BN) and their characterization by UV-Visible-NIR absorption spectroscopy, XPS, and thermogravimetric analysis (TGA).
- Encapsulation of molecules within nanotubes (carbon or BN) using different approaches, including gas-phase, liquid-phase, and supercritical CO₂ methods.
- Characterization of the resulting materials using a range of techniques, including electron microscopy and the spectroscopic and analytical methods described above.
- Interaction and collaboration with the various project partners, in particular the Austrian partner, for the investigation of the magnetic properties of the materials.
- Presentation of research progress during project meetings.
Throughout these activities, the successful candidate will be supported by experienced researchers and PhD students in the laboratory, who will provide assistance with the learning of experimental techniques and the analysis of results.

Within the NIMBE Joint Research Unit (UMR-3685) at CEA Paris-Saclay, the LICSEN laboratory (https://iramis.cea.fr/nimbe/licsen/) brings together chemists and physicists with expertise in surface functionalization and nanomaterials. The main objective of the laboratory is to impart new or enhanced properties to surfaces and nanomaterials, with applications in sustainability, renewable energy, and nanoscience for information and healthcare technologies.
